在当今信息化时代,数据管理变得尤为重要。Excel作为最常用的电子表格软件,其数据存储和处理功能非常强大。而VF(Visual FoxPro)作为一款历史悠久的关系型数据库管理系统,也能够与Excel进行高效的数据交互。本文将详细介绍如何学会VF调用Excel数据,以及高效的数据提取与处理技巧。
##VF调用Excel数据的基本步骤
创建Excel工作簿:首先,你需要创建一个Excel工作簿,并在其中准备要导入的数据。
打开VF程序:在VF中,你需要打开一个新的项目或者现有的项目。
添加数据源:在VF项目管理器中,选择“数据”选项卡,然后点击“数据源”按钮。在弹出的“数据源设计器”中,选择“Excel”作为数据源类型。
选择Excel文件:在“数据源设计器”中,点击“新建”按钮,选择你的Excel文件,并设置好工作簿和工作表。
设置连接选项:根据需要设置连接选项,例如设置工作簿的路径、工作表名称等。
创建查询:在VF中,创建一个查询来提取Excel中的数据。你可以使用SQL语句来定义查询条件。
运行查询:运行查询,VF将自动从Excel中提取数据并导入到VF数据库中。
##高效数据提取与处理技巧
使用SQL语句:熟练掌握SQL语句是VF数据提取的关键。你可以使用SELECT语句来选择需要的数据字段,使用WHERE子句来设置查询条件。
利用数组处理数据:VF提供了强大的数组处理功能,你可以使用数组来存储和操作Excel数据。
数据验证与清洗:在将Excel数据导入VF之前,对数据进行验证和清洗非常重要。你可以使用VF的函数和表达式来检查数据的有效性,并处理缺失或错误的数据。
批量操作:如果你需要处理大量的Excel数据,可以使用VF的批量操作功能来提高效率。
优化性能:在处理大量数据时,性能成为关键。你可以通过优化SQL语句、减少数据传输量等方式来提高性能。
##案例分析
假设你需要从Excel中提取销售数据,并统计不同产品类的销售额。以下是一个简单的VF代码示例:
SELECT 产品类, SUM(销售额) AS 销售总额
FROM 销售数据表
GROUP BY 产品类
这段代码将从名为“销售数据表”的Excel工作表中提取产品类和销售额数据,并按照产品类进行分组统计。
##总结
学会VF调用Excel数据,并掌握高效的数据提取与处理技巧,将大大提高你的数据管理能力。通过本文的介绍,相信你已经对VF调用Excel数据有了基本的了解。在实际应用中,不断实践和积累经验,你将能够更好地利用VF和Excel进行数据处理。
